The Benefits of Using an Exercise Bike
Exercise bikes offer various benefits that make them an excellent option for fitness lovers and newbies alike. Here are some of the key benefits:
| Benefit | Description |
|---|---|
| Low Impact | Stationary bicycle offer a low-impact alternative to traditional biking, lowering stress on joints. |
| Cardiovascular Fitness | Regular cycling enhances cardiovascular health, enhancing heart and lung function. |
| Calorie Burning | Biking can burn considerable calories, aiding in weight loss and management. |
| Convenience | Stationary bicycle can be utilized in the house, supplying the versatility to exercise anytime. |
| Adjustable Resistance | A lot of designs offer adjustable resistance settings to accommodate different physical fitness levels. |
| Great for All Fitness Levels | Ideal for both newbies and seasoned athletes, exercise bikes can be customized to private capabilities. |
| Home entertainment Options | Many designs feature built-in home entertainment alternatives, like Bluetooth speakers and screens, to make exercises more satisfying. |
Types of Exercise Bikes
When choosing a stationary bicycle, it's necessary to comprehend the different types available in the market. Each type accommodates various preferences and fitness goals:
1. Upright Bikes
- Description: These bikes mimic the traditional outside cycling position, promoting an upright posture.
- Best For: Individuals searching for a practical biking experience and those who prefer a more extreme workout.
2. Recumbent Bikes
- Description: Featuring a reclining seat and back support, recumbent bikes offer a more comfortable riding position.
- Best For: People with lower back problems, joint pain, or those who choose a more unwinded cycling position.
3. Spin Bikes
- Description: These bikes are created for high-intensity period training (HIIT) and are frequently used in spin classes.
- Best For: Advanced bicyclists looking for an intense cardiovascular workout and faster results.
4. Dual-Action Bikes
- Description: These bikes engage both the upper and lower body by integrating movable handlebars.
- Best For: Those wanting to enhance general body strength and engage multiple muscle groups.
| Kind of Bike | Convenience Level | Intensity Level |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Upright Bikes | Moderate | High | Reasonable biking experience |
| Recumbent Bikes | High | Moderate | Convenience and support |
| Spin Bikes | Low | Really High | Extreme exercises |
| Dual-Action Bikes | Moderate | High | Full-body workouts |
Tips for Maximizing Your Exercise Bike Workout
To fully gain from your stationary bicycle exercises, here are some vital tips and finest practices:
Set Goals
- Develop clear, possible physical fitness goals, whether weight-loss, muscle gain, or enhanced endurance.
Warm-Up and Cool Down
- Always begin with a warm-up to prepare your muscles and reduce the threat of injury. A correct cool-down duration helps in healing.
Adjust Your Settings
- Ensure that your bike's seat height and position are adjusted according to your comfort. A proper fit permits a more effective and much safer workout.
Integrate Interval Training
- Utilize interval training by rotating in between high-intensity bursts and lower-intensity recovery periods. This technique can enhance cardiovascular physical fitness and calorie burning.
Track Your Progress
- Usage apps or built-in bike functions to keep track of metrics such as distance, speed, and calories burned. Tracking progress can keep you inspired.
Stay Hydrated
- Keep a water bottle nearby and remember to hydrate throughout your exercise.
Mix It Up
- Prevent dullness by altering your workout regimen. Include different speeds, resistance levels, and cycling positions.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How frequently should I use an exercise bike?
- Go for at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ity each week. This can consist of cycling sessions of 30 minutes, 5 times a week.
2. Are stationary bicycle suitable for weight loss?
- Yes, they are an efficient way to burn calories and can be integrated into a weight-loss program.
3. What is the perfect period for a biking session?
- Newbies can start with 15-20 minutes, slowly increasing to 30-60 minutes as physical fitness levels improve.
4. Do I need special shoes for cycling?
- While special cycling shoes can improve performance, regular athletic shoes typically are sufficient.
5. How do I maintain my stationary bicycle?
- Regularly check and clean parts like the seat, handlebars, and pedals. Lube moving parts as required and make sure the bike is steady and safe to use.
